UMPO will locate 250 units of high-tech equipment in new workshops

UFA, 29 November 2019. /Bashinform News Agency, Azat Gizatullin/ translated by Tatiana Aksyutina/.
Ufa Engine-Building Production Association (UEC-UMPO) is the developer and largest manufacturer of aircraft engines in Russia. It is part of the United Engine-Building State Corporation "Rostec". Today, Sergey Chemezov, General Director of Rostec State Corporation, and Radiy Khabirov, Head of Bashkortostan visited the production workshops of the enterprise. In 2018, UMPO completed the organization of a production and technological center No. 185, engaged in the production of VK-2500 engine components under the import substitution program. The managing director of UMPO Evgeny Semivelichenko told the guests that these components are used for helicopter engines.
At UMPO, work has been completed on the creation of three more production and technological centers, where 250 units of high-tech equipment will be installed. Their opening will take place soon. All centers are designed taking into account the best world standards and practices, including the application of lean manufacturing principles.
Recall that in January 2018, this center was visited by Russian President Vladimir Putin. He praised the scale of the deployed production and the technical equipment of the center.
In the test shop, the Rostec head, Sergei Chemezov, and the Head of Bashkortostan saw how the aircraft engines are tested.
The General Director of UEC JSC Alexander Artyukhov recalled that the association produced turbojet engines for aircraft of the Su-35, Su-27, Su-30 family, and separate components for the Ka and Mi helicopters. Currently, UEC-UMPO employs more than 23,000 people. The company is also a developer and lead manufacturer of a promising engine for the fifth-generation fighter Su-57.
